Output 73f205e51c5401d5eb0f9942ec2c7da174425871342acc8d169df084424ded93:0

value
654300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f7fe89486e37aa114adebd14e7dd5a28883484 OP_EQUAL
address
3MvgLtAxdQHmer5UupQmff72HdW43XsFyb
transaction
73f205e51c5401d5eb0f9942ec2c7da174425871342acc8d169df084424ded93
spent
true